Williams F1 ends day with garage fire

It was supposed to be a wonderful, fairytale like day for Williams F1. The team ended today's Spanish Grand Prix with Pastor Maldonado taking his maiden win, after his first-ever pole position and his team's first win since 2004. Very recently, Sir Frank - the team stalwart - celebrated his 70th birthday. It all turned out brilliantly for the English team, until about 30 minutes ago. News of a garage fire lit up Twitter this evening. Have a look at the team statement, in which at least three team members are still hospitalised.
